Transaction dd59ade004d69d98116874c5ac2ba748833f08322dae5f42a000add36468c2e2
1 Input
1 Output
-
dd59ade004d69d98116874c5ac2ba748833f08322dae5f42a000add36468c2e2:0
- value
- 203024
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d7ea9eaf8136cba516f79bea0f18d64dff2025d
- address
- bc1q94l2n6hczdkt55t00xl2puvdvn0lyqjaz4gm8f